Overall Rating

Minifig: 8/10 like i said, the aliens are topnotch but the police kinda sucks.

Parts: 7/10 lot of technic parts and big chunky things

Playability: 9/10 A nice ship with lots of Space inside. You can seperate the two parts of the ship so you get a small ship, and also you can shoot at the jail capsules

Design: 8/10 The ship has nice designed engines and weapons. Only thing i don't like, are the jail boxes at the side of the ship. There are somewhat ugly with the big target.

Build: 6/10 A lot of technic use and some flaws here and there. Building is partial redundant.

Overall: 7.6/10 In my Opinion a must-have set for Space fans.Finally a nice big Space ship from Lego. Not the best space ship out there but it's the best SP3 Set yet.

Does anyone know what the Latin inscription on the statue means? I can make out a few words but not the whole thing.

IN ANNOS TRIGINTA AD CAELUM INFINITUM CONSTRUXIT

In thirty years we built to the infinite sky.
